Job description
GitLab's commercial legal function supports commercial operations by helping teams structure, negotiate, and manage agreements that balance business momentum with thoughtful risk management. The team focuses on improving consistency through standard forms, playbooks, training, and scalable processes while supporting complex transactions that require careful judgment and cross-functional collaboration.
Responsibilities
- Draft and negotiate a wide range of agreements, including services, consulting, marketing, licensing, non-disclosure, data privacy, and other commercial and technology-related contracts with GitLab’s customers. - Engage on top-priority and complex agreements connected to large-value transactions, with a focus on practical risk assessment and timely execution. - Partner with Sales team members and leadership as a trusted advisor on contract terms, negotiation strategy, and issue resolution. - Collaborate with Legal team members to develop and improve standardized forms, contracting processes, and supporting procedures. - Participate in conversations with outside counsel related to policy creation and enforcement. - Create and deliver training materials and enablement sessions for Sales team members. - Maintain and update playbooks and related documentation by adding feedback, guidance, and process improvements. - Input completed agreements into the contract management system and capture key contractual terms accurately.
Requirements
- Experience drafting, reviewing, and negotiating a broad range of commercial and technology-related agreements within a software technology environment. - Ability to handle complex or high-value contract matters and recommend practical options to mitigate legal and business risk. - Knowledge of data privacy requirements and how they affect contract language and negotiation strategy. - Skill in building clear training and enablement materials and presenting them to business stakeholders. - Strong analytical, project management, and written and verbal communication skills. - Ability to work effectively across functions and build trust with Sales, Legal, leadership, and other internal partners. - Comfort managing competing priorities with urgency, attention to detail, and sound judgment in a dynamic environment. - Familiarity with GitLab, or transferable experience using collaborative tools and working successfully in a transparent, distributed workplace.

About GitLab
GitLab provides a comprehensive AI-powered DevSecOps platform that enables teams to build, deliver, and secure software through an all-in-one solution combining development, security, and operations tools. The company offers professional services to help customers accelerate adoption and achieve business outcomes with GitLab's SaaS and on-premises solutions. It operates a subscription-based business model serving enterprise and commercial customers globally.
